Originally posted by Asingo Asingo wrote:

Now I got even lower score, I don`t get it Angry


Are you running this on a fully configured machine?

This run, the latest, shows something else memory wise available than your first.

Background processes will compete and give a resultant lower "score".

The more memory you have will result in lower Gflops numbers.

I don't have a clue what Ryzen you have, and it doesn't matter much anyways, yet less memory will giver higher numbers.
